Arizona is ready to collect Sats, but the governor threatens to veto a pair of bills that would make it possible.
This month, legislators in the Grand Canyon State have moved toward approving two digital asset proposals: one that establishes a Bitcoin reserve using seized funds, and the other allowing state investment of up to 10% in Bitcoin and other cryptocurrencies.
This places Arizona on the brink of becoming the first US state to permit the accumulation of Bitcoin in the state treasury.
However, Governor Katie Hobbs, a Democrat, is not messing around.
